Charles Battle Lind has been competing for 3 years. His best event is the 2×2: a personal-best single of 3.91, set at Utah Newcomers 2024, puts him in the top 25.3% of the 186,767 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 9,944th in the United States. Across 4 competitions since May 2023, he has put 63 official solves on the record across four events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 14% around a typical one, an early reading from 6 counted rounds. His 3×3 best has come down from 25.95 in May 2023 to 21.70, a 16% improvement. Charles has entered four competitions, more competitions than 78%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
